Election law experts, including one of President George W. Bush’s top campaign attorneys, say the Trump campaign’s current lawsuits lack compelling evidence and are not likely to change the outcome of the 2020 contest. Asked for comment on President Donald Trump’s claims of illegal absentee and mail-in ballots, former Bush attorney Barry Richard said none of the campaign’s current suits appear to be supported by evidence. “I think the lawsuits filed so far are entirely without merit and will not be successful,” Richard, who served as a lead attorney for the Republican candidate during the 2000 recount in Florida, wrote...
